Driving directions from Nanchang, China to Ibarra, Philippines distance


Nanchang, China
Ibarra, Philippines
Nanchang to Ibarra road map

Nanchang to Ibarra flight distance miles / km

1,409.4 mi / 2,268.2 km
Also see in China
Of interest in Philippines